The Legal Lions faced off against the Legal Eagles in a highly anticipated league neutral match at Ngwo Park, Enugu State, on 2nd August 2025. The match kicked off at 1:30pm and ended with the Legal Eagles triumphing 2-0, showcasing their tactical prowess and clinical finishing.
The Legal Lions adopted a 4-1-2-3 formation, which allowed them to maintain a solid defensive structure while providing ample support for their attacking players. Anthony Idu took his place between the posts, shielded by a back four consisting of Sidney Ede on the right, Emmanuel Anike on the left, and the central duo of Justin Aninweze and Boniface Amaukwu. Chidera Okoye operated as the lone defensive midfielder, tasked with breaking up opposition attacks and distributing the ball effectively. Ahead of him, Praise Nnamani and Paul Attama occupied the right and left attacking midfield roles, respectively, while Nuel Eke, Great Emmanuel, and Paul Elohim formed a dynamic front three, looking to exploit any defensive lapses from the Eagles.
As the match unfolded, the Legal Lions struggled to find their rhythm against a well-organised Legal Eagles side. The first half saw both teams probing for openings, but it was the Eagles who took control of the game, demonstrating their attacking intent.
The first half concluded without any goals, but the Legal Eagles emerged from the break with renewed vigour. They quickly capitalised on their momentum, scoring the opening goal shortly after the restart. The Eagles' forward line proved too much for the Lions' defence, and the first goal came as a result of a well-executed move that left the Lions scrambling.
With the Legal Lions trailing, they attempted to respond with more attacking flair, pushing forward in search of an equaliser. However, the Eagles' defence held firm, repelling the Lions' advances and maintaining their advantage. The Legal Lions' midfield struggled to create clear-cut chances, and their efforts were thwarted by the Eagles' disciplined backline.
As the match progressed, the Legal Eagles doubled their lead, further complicating the Lions' quest for a comeback. The second goal was a testament to the Eagles' clinical finishing, as they capitalised on a defensive error from the Lions, leaving Anthony Idu with little chance to make a save.
Despite the setback, the Legal Lions continued to fight, but their efforts were met with frustration as they failed to convert any opportunities into goals. The Eagles' goalkeeper was rarely tested, and the Lions' attacking players found it increasingly difficult to break through the resolute defence.
As the final whistle blew, the Legal Eagles celebrated their hard-fought victory, while the Legal Lions were left to ponder their missed chances and the need for improvement in their next outing.
